Transaction f32e40516d41d1122e7ebfbcf2d0e7e89cd7dcd89c432789c6bedf778d451362

2 Input
1 Outputs
  • f32e40516d41d1122e7ebfbcf2d0e7e89cd7dcd89c432789c6bedf778d451362:0
  • value  32890000
    address  3BMEXqCc7bwVWdGGCd2zpWSe7w9tMhESWS